This model of the backboard of a basketball goal is composed of a rectangle and a semicircle. Use a ruler to measure the dimensions of the model to the nearest half inch. Which measurement is closest to the area of the model of the backboard in square inches?

Area of the backboard = Area of the rectangle+area of the semicircle

Area of a rectangle = Length × Width

Area of the semicircle = πd²/8

Area of the backboard = LW+πd²/8

From the diagram, we are given

L = 1.5inches

W = 4inches = diameter of the semicircle

Substitute the given parameters into the formula:

Area of the backboard = (1.5×4)+(π(4)²/8)

Area of the backboard = 6.0+16(3.14)/8

Area of the backboard = 6.0+2(3.14)

Area of the backboard = 6.0+6.28

area of the backboard = 12.28in²

Hence the measurement closest to the area of the model of the backboard in square inches is 12inches
